Marari Beach

Marari Beach is a serene and picturesque beach located in the village of Mararikulam in the Kerala state of India. Situated in the Alappuzha district, this tranquil destination is known for its golden sandy shores, swaying coconut palms, traditional fishing villages, and peaceful atmosphere. Unlike the more crowded beaches of Kerala, Marari Beach offers a calm and relaxing experience, making it an ideal getaway for nature lovers, honeymooners, and travelers seeking solitude. The beach derives its name from Mararikulam village and reflects the authentic coastal lifestyle of Kerala.

Marari Beach is one of Kerala's most beautiful and peaceful coastal destinations, located in the charming village of Mararikulam in Alappuzha district. Far from the hustle and bustle of crowded tourist spots, this pristine beach offers a unique blend of natural beauty, cultural heritage, and tranquility. The long stretch of golden sand bordered by swaying coconut palms creates a picture-perfect setting that attracts travelers looking for relaxation and rejuvenation.

The beach is named after Mararikulam, a traditional fishing village where visitors can witness the daily lives of local fishermen and experience authentic Kerala coastal culture. The calm environment, gentle sea breeze, and rhythmic sound of the waves make Marari Beach an ideal place for leisurely walks, meditation, yoga, and photography. Unlike commercialized beaches, Marari retains its untouched charm and provides a more intimate connection with nature.

📜 History

Marari Beach, located near Mararikulam village in Kerala's Alappuzha district, has a simple yet meaningful history. Unlike many famous beaches in India, Marari was never a major trading port or a royal destination. For generations, it remained a quiet fishing village where local families depended on the Arabian Sea for their livelihood. Even today, many fishermen continue to follow traditional fishing methods that have been passed down from their ancestors. The name "Marari" comes from "Mararikulam," a peaceful coastal village that has existed for centuries. The village was known for its close-knit community, coconut groves, and small fishing settlements rather than commercial development. During the colonial period, nearby coastal regions of Kerala saw the arrival of Portuguese, Dutch, and British traders. Although Marari itself did not become an important trading centre, the influence of these foreign powers was visible in the surrounding areas through trade, culture, and Christianity.

For a long time, Marari Beach remained largely unknown to tourists. It was only in the late 20th century, when Kerala began promoting responsible and village-based tourism, that Marari started attracting visitors from India and abroad. Instead of large hotels and crowded markets, the area developed with eco-friendly resorts and homestays, preserving its natural beauty and traditional way of life. Today, Marari Beach is valued not only for its peaceful surroundings but also for its rich fishing heritage, local culture, and the efforts made by the community to protect the environment while welcoming visitors.

🍛 Kerala Fish Curry

Kerala Fish Curry is the most popular dish near Marari Beach. Freshly caught sea fish is cooked with coconut oil, tamarind (kudampuli), spices, and curry leaves. It is usually served with steamed rice and has a spicy and tangy flavour.

2

🍛 Karimeen Pollichathu

Karimeen Pollichathu is a famous Kerala seafood dish made using Pearl Spot fish. The fish is marinated with spices, wrapped in banana leaves, and slowly roasted. It is known for its smoky aroma and rich taste.

3

🍛 Prawn Roast

Prawn Roast is another favourite coastal dish. Fresh prawns are cooked with onions, black pepper, curry leaves, coconut oil, and Kerala spices until they become thick and flavourful. It goes well with appam, parotta, or rice.

4

🍛 Appam with Vegetable Stew

Appam with Vegetable Stew is a popular breakfast and dinner choice. Soft, fluffy appams are served with a mildly spiced coconut milk vegetable stew, making it a light and healthy meal.

Travel Information

🚗

How to Reach

  • ✈️By Air :- Nearest Airport: Cochin International Airport; Distance: Approximately 70–75 km from Marari Beach.Taxis and private cabs are readily available from the airport to the beach.,
  • 🚆By Train :-Nearest Railway Station: Mararikulam Railway Station (about 2–3 km away).Alternative stations:Alappuzha Railway Station and Kottayam Railway Station.; Auto-rickshaws and taxis are available from the stations.,
  • 🛣️By Road / Bus :-Well connected by road from Kochi  Alappuzha and Kottayam.Regular KSRTC and private buses operate to Mararikulam and nearby areas.Taxis and rental cars provide a convenient travel option.
